Marble Hill Beach

Irish Beaches Marble Hill Beach, located in Donegal

Marble Hill is located on the north-west coast of Donegal. Situated in Sheephaven Bay, it is an extensive sandy beach in a rural environment, which is of high value for wildlife. The dunes have many flowers and bird species and is one of the last areas in Ireland where you may hear the Corncrake calling. Marble Hill is used mainly by the local community and receives large numbers of visitors during peak times.
